When I was a young girl starting to dive competitive diving, and later when I joined the Australian diving team, I was subject to bullying.I was 12-years-old and training in a junior program at the Australian Institute of Sport when I experienced one of my first bullying incidents.A teammate had just been dropped and I overheard his mum on pool-deck telling people I should have been kicked out as well. I remember that day so clearly, thinking to myself that Id trained so hard for that opportunity. It was an important lesson for me to make sure I didnt focus on other people, and Ive always had to work on my self-esteem.Diving is a competitive place, and its tough being in a competitive, solo sport. Like I wrote in an earlier column, people can be very different in the pool and out of the pool. It can be a really lonely place being teammates and competitors.A year after the incident mentioned above, I competed at the 2006 Commonwealth Games in Melbourne; I was only 13-years-old, and it was the first time I was competing as part of the national team. It was hard socially within the team.I looked up to a lot of the other athletes, but some of them werent inclusive. I was at a young age, and although I think I was fairly mature and always tried to fit in, I felt that some of the other athletes didnt want to accept me.They would make up stories about me and tell not only Diving Australia but also the Australian Institute of Sport in Canberra to try to get me into trouble. They secretly moved their seats away from me when we flew overseas for diving trips, so I sat by myself; they went through my computer to look for things to get me into trouble; some would play pranks on me like shutting the spa lid over me while I was in it and holding the lid down, so I couldnt get out when I could barely breathe; and some just generally made negative comments towards me, which made me feel isolated. I struggled being on teams for many years when I was younger.There was some bullying again at the 2012 Olympic Games in London, but it was towards some of the other younger divers. I wasnt OK with it. I had encountered it when I was younger, and its something that Ive always been against. It really annoyed me seeing it again at London because it really affected me when I was younger.Im so glad the team evolved ahead of the 2016 Olympics in Rio, where we were much more tight-knit as a group.It was different this year.Rio was awesome; it was interesting to compare this team to all the other teams Ive been on over the years. It was a really good team in Rio, and I think the age factor might have a lot to do with the different feeling within the team.This year we were all a lot similar in age and all similar in maturity level; maybe in the past the older people were intolerant of the younger teammates. It was a great group, everyone got on really well, and there were never any issues.Despite the bullying Ive encountered within the diving team, there is always a good feeling around the Australian Olympic team and I think we really tried to promote that with the OneTeam hashtag this year.Every time a Games event like the Olympics or Commonwealth Games comes around, you meet new athletes and you get to know them. AUSTIN, Texas -- Aja Wilson scored a career-best 31 points and had 12 rebounds to help No. 3 South Carolina beat No. 14 Texas 76-67 on Thursday night in the SEC/Big 12 Challenge.Wilson scored nine points in the fourth quarter. Kaela Davis added 12 points, and Tyasha Harris had 10 for the Gamecocks (6-0).Kelsey Lang had 15 points, 12 rebounds and six blocks for Texas (2-3), but spent much of the game in foul trouble. Ariel Atkins added 14 points, and Joyner Holmes had 11.Texas led by two points late in the third quarter. But South Carolina finished the period with a 10-2 run, helped along the way by five straight missed free throws by Texas.Wilson, a 6-foot-5 all-America forward, scored 18 points in the first half, two fewer than her previous season best for an entire game.South Carolina shot 17 free throws in the half, 15 more than Texas. Six Longhorns picked up two fouls apiece in the half. Even so, they went to the locker room trailing by only 33-30 after a 3-point basket by McCarty late in the half. That basket represented one edge for the Longhorns during the half.
